Catalog description
This course examines the history, philosophy, and concepts of the United States correctional system. Additionally, the course presents a critical analysis of punishment and its alternatives, as well as a review of the various types of correctional facilities employed in the United States.ADVISORIES: English 1A or 1AH. (A, CSU) (C-ID AJ 200)
